Safety and Feasibility of Nivolumab-IRDye800CW in Patients With Head and Neck Squamous Cell Carcinoma (HNSCC)

This is a phase 1, open-label, single-center study that plans to enroll 40 participants who will undergo surgical resection as SOC for HNSCC. This trial is designed to evaluate the safety of the safety of fluorescently labeled nivolumab (nivo800) as a molecular imaging agent. The study employs a dose-escalation design across four cohorts of 10 participants each. Participants in Cohorts 1-3 will receive an infusion of nivo followed by an infusion of nivo800 prior to standard-of-care surgical resection. The administration of unlabeled nivo will be administered approximately 2-3 weeks before surgery, followed by an administration of nivo800 administered 1-2 days prior to surgery.

Stereotactic MRI-guided Focused Ultrasound Mesencephalotomy

This phase 1 multi-site study investigates the safety and initial effectiveness of focused ultrasound lesioning of the contralateral mesencephalon for severe, opioid-resistant pain associated with head and neck cancer and brachial cancer.

Multimodal Prediction of Response to Chemoradiotherapy for Squamous Cell Carcinoma of the Head and Neck

The goal of the study lies in offering a multimodal analysis of the post-therapeutic response based on both quantitative parameters and radiomics (CT, MRI, and PET imaging), and on tumor biology, in particular the hypersensitive detection of tumor DNA.
